What Qualifications Should Your Plumber Have?

When seeking dependable plumbing assistance, knowing the credentials of a plumber is crucial. A qualified plumber usually carries a proper license, demonstrating their competency and compliance with local regulations. License prerequisites may change depending on the area, but they often involve finishing a required apprenticeship program and successfully completing a certification test.

Aside from having a license, experience is a key factor. A plumber with several years of hands-on experience is more likely to handle various plumbing issues with confidence. Certifications in specialized areas, such as backflow prevention or gas fitting, are a strong indicator of a plumber's expertise.

Coverage is another essential requirement, as it it protects both the plumber and the homeowner should any accidents or damages occur during the job. Lastly, obtaining references or reviews from previous clients can provide insights into the plumber's dependability and standard of service. In summary, these credentials help guarantee a positive plumbing outcome.

Grasping the Concept of Pricing Transparency

While exploring the world of plumbing services, understanding pricing transparency is essential for homeowners. Well-defined pricing frameworks help eliminate surprise charges, allowing homeowners to plan their finances efficiently. A reputable plumbing service should provide detailed estimates that outline labor, materials, and any additional fees upfront. This openness cultivates trust and allows homeowners to compare different service providers without hidden surprises.

Property owners should question pricing models, such as hourly rates versus flat fees, to determine how fees will be applied. It is equally essential to inquire about unexpected costs that might occur during the work. Reputable services typically provide written agreements that outline pricing and project details.

Expert Plumbing Repairs Described

Although most homeowners have knowledge of standard plumbing services, specialized repairs frequently demand greater knowledge and skill. Such specialized services encompass pipe relining, which rehabilitates deteriorated pipes without digging, and hydro jetting, a high-pressure cleaning method for stubborn clogs. Furthermore, backflow prevention plays a critical role in preserving water safety, while gas line installations require specialized certifications and technical expertise. Leak detection employs advanced technology to locate hidden leaks, eliminating the risk of costly repairs. Moreover, sewer line inspections using video cameras help identify potential issues before they escalate. Homeowners in need of plumbing assistance should request information about these expert repairs, confirming that the hired plumber holds the essential qualifications and experience to resolve their distinct plumbing concerns efficiently.

What Are the Warranties and Guarantees?

A large number of homeowners disregard the significance of guarantees and warranties when selecting plumbing professionals. These protections can substantially impact the reliability and quality of the work performed. A reputable plumbing service generally provides warranties on labor and parts alike, demonstrating confidence in their craftsmanship and materials. Homeowners are encouraged to ask about the exact conditions of these warranties, including coverage and duration.

Guarantees can differ, with some companies promising to rectify any issues that arise within a designated time period. It is essential to understand the distinction between a warranty and a guarantee; a warranty generally protects against defects, while a guarantee assures satisfaction with the service.
